SMTPAlertHandlerConfiguration.xml revision 3e993ff3bebbe6664aa5b7c295c40a7d2bc16242
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is<?xml version="1.0" encoding="utf-8"?>
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is<!--
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! CDDL HEADER START
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! The contents of this file are subject to the terms of the
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! Common Development and Distribution License, Version 1.0 only
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! (the "License"). You may not use this file except in compliance
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! with the License.
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! You can obtain a copy of the license at
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! trunk/opends/resource/legal-notices/OpenDS.LICENSE
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! or https://OpenDS.dev.java.net/OpenDS.LICENSE.
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! See the License for the specific language governing permissions
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! and limitations under the License.
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! When distributing Covered Code, include this CDDL HEADER in each
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! file and include the License file at
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! trunk/opends/resource/legal-notices/OpenDS.LICENSE. If applicable,
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! add the following below this CDDL HEADER, with the fields enclosed
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! by brackets "[]" replaced with your own identifying information:
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! Portions Copyright [yyyy] [name of copyright owner]
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! CDDL HEADER END
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is !
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! Portions Copyright 2007-2008 Sun Microsystems, Inc.
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is ! -->
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is<adm:managed-object name="smtp-alert-handler"
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is plural-name="smtp-alert-handlers"
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is package="org.opends.server.admin.std" extends="alert-handler"
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is xmlns:adm="http://www.opends.org/admin"
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is xmlns:ldap="http://www.opends.org/admin-ldap">
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<adm:synopsis>
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is The
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<adm:user-friendly-name />
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is may be used to send e-mail messages to notify administrators of
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is significant events that occur within the server.
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is </adm:synopsis>
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<adm:profile name="ldap">
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<ldap:object-class>
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<ldap:name>ds-cfg-smtp-alert-handler</ldap:name>
25c28e83beb90e7c80452a7c818c5e6f73a07dc8Piotr Jasiukajtis <ldap:superior>ds-cfg-alert-handler</ldap:superior>
</ldap:object-class>
</adm:profile>
<adm:property-override name="java-class" advanced="true">
<adm:default-behavior>
<adm:defined>
<adm:value>
org.opends.server.extensions.SMTPAlertHandler
</adm:value>
</adm:defined>
</adm:default-behavior>
</adm:property-override>
<adm:property name="sender-address" mandatory="true">
<adm:synopsis>
Specifies the email address to use as the sender for messages
generated by this alert handler.
</adm:synopsis>
<adm:syntax>
<adm:string />
</adm:syntax>
<adm:profile name="ldap">
<ldap:attribute>
<ldap:name>ds-cfg-sender-address</ldap:name>
</ldap:attribute>
</adm:profile>
</adm:property>
<adm:property name="recipient-address" mandatory="true"
multi-valued="true">
<adm:synopsis>
Specifies an email address to which the messages should be sent.
</adm:synopsis>
<adm:description>
Multiple values may be provided if there should be more than one
recipient.
</adm:description>
<adm:syntax>
<adm:string />
</adm:syntax>
<adm:profile name="ldap">
<ldap:attribute>
<ldap:name>ds-cfg-recipient-address</ldap:name>
</ldap:attribute>
</adm:profile>
</adm:property>
<adm:property name="message-subject" mandatory="true">
<adm:synopsis>
Specifies the subject that should be used for email messages
generated by this alert handler.
</adm:synopsis>
<adm:description>
The token "%%%%alert-type%%%%" is dynamically replaced with
the alert type string. The token "%%%%alert-id%%%%" is
dynamically replaced with the alert ID value. The token
"%%%%alert-message%%%%" is dynamically replaced with the
alert message. The token "\\n" is replaced with an
end-of-line marker.
</adm:description>
<adm:syntax>
<adm:string />
</adm:syntax>
<adm:profile name="ldap">
<ldap:attribute>
<ldap:name>ds-cfg-message-subject</ldap:name>
</ldap:attribute>
</adm:profile>
</adm:property>
<adm:property name="message-body" mandatory="true">
<adm:synopsis>
Specifies the body that should be used for email messages
generated by this alert handler.
</adm:synopsis>
<adm:description>
The token "%%%%alert-type%%%%" is dynamically replaced with
the alert type string. The token "%%%%alert-id%%%%" is
dynamically replaced with the alert ID value. The token
"%%%%alert-message%%%%" is dynamically replaced with the
alert message. The token "\\n" is replaced with an
end-of-line marker.
</adm:description>
<adm:syntax>
<adm:string />
</adm:syntax>
<adm:profile name="ldap">
<ldap:attribute>
<ldap:name>ds-cfg-message-body</ldap:name>
</ldap:attribute>
</adm:profile>
</adm:property>
</adm:managed-object>